项目资源配置技术是项目管理中至关重要的环节,它直接影响到项目的效率、质量以及最终的成果。本文将介绍项目资源配置技术,包括小组团队主管配置、保持团队规模小型化、保持团队人员能力均衡、为保证团队速度及质量,团队资源复用数量限制以及资源实践损耗等方面。同时,本文还将介绍RACI角色职责矩阵和PSRACI资源角色职责矩阵,以帮助组织确定在特定任务项目中每个角色的职责和期望。通过这些技术和管理工具,可以更
项目资源配置技术是项目管理中至关重要的环节,它直接影响到项目的效率、质量以及最终的成果。本文将介绍项目资源配置技术,包括小组团队主管配置、保持团队规模小型化、保持团队人员能力均衡、为保证团队速度及质量,团队资源复用数量限制以及资源实践损耗等方面。同时,本文还将介绍RACI角色职责矩阵和PSRACI资源角色职责矩阵,以帮助组织确定在特定任务项目中每个角色的职责和期望。通过这些技术和管理工具,可以更
Blog地址:https://blog.51cto.com/13969817一个完整的项目除了包含不同阶段的细分的任务之外,还需要项目负责人\经理为每个任务分配所需要的资源,不限于人力资源,成本或者设备等资源,以此来衡量该项目资源储备是否充足,预算是否超过预期标准,设备是否满足项目需求,在Project中,资源分配包含:给一个任务分配一个资源给一个任务分配多个资源给多个任务分配多个资源给一个任务
原创 2019-04-22 11:53:38
6313阅读
2点赞
JVM内存划分,如下图GC 主要工作在 Heap 区和 MetaSpace 区(上图蓝色部分),在 Direct Memory 中, 如果使用的是 DirectByteBuffer,那么在分配 内存不够时则是 GC 通过 Cleaner#clean 间接管理, 任何自动内存管理系统都会面临的步骤:为新对象分配空间,然后收集垃圾对象空间。对象的分配流程重点说下栈上分配和TLAB分配:栈上分配
一个项目需求确定了(需求这个东西永远没有确定的哪一天,时时刻刻都是在变化,但是经理认为确定了那就是确定了:P)
转载 2022-08-20 01:12:11
203阅读
无论项目大小,如果,没有计划,会让人感觉毫无头绪、压力山大。项目分解是将工作组织成更小、更易于管理的任务。 在项目管理方面,项目范围管理、进度管理、成本管理、风险管理、质量管理、资源管理等各个领域都以项目工作任务分解WBS为基础。确定确定目标,然后将其分级,再细分为越来越小的可交付成果。制定完目标之后,项目经理面临的首要事情就是何拆分任务分配。 1、任务的拆分,主要针对事,如何把一个大的任务分解
任务调度机制Spark-submit启动进程,初始化创建SparkContextSparkContext构建DAGSchedular和TaskSchedular客户端连接master申请注册application master接收application注册申请,根据资源调度算法(FIFO、FAIR)在worker节点上启动多个executor通知worker启动executor所有启动好
Spark调度管理 本文主要介绍在单个任务内Spark的调度管理,Spark调度相关概念如下:Task(任务):单个分区数据及上的最小处理流程单元。 TaskSet(任务集):由一组关联的,但互相之间没有Shuffle依赖关系的任务所组成的任务集。 Stage(调度阶段):一个任务集对应的调度阶段。 Job(作业):有一个RDD Action生成的一个或多个调度阶段所组成的一次计算作业。
JBPM中的任务分配 - assignmentHandler一、 jbpm 任务分配二、assignmentHandler2.1 单个用户的人员指派2.1.1 jdpl文件示例2.1.2 java 接口实现2.2 多个用户(组)的人员指派2.2.1 jdpl文件示例2.2.2 java 接口实现2.3 任务动态分配2.3.1 jdpl文件示例2.3.2 java接口实现 一、 jbpm 任务分配
# Spark任务分配机制 在Spark中,任务(task)是指在集群中并行执行的最小单位。Spark的任务分配机制是根据数据的分区和可用的资源来决定任务分配的。任务分配机制的优化可以提高Spark应用程序的性能和效率。 ## 问题描述 假设我们有一个大型的文本文件,其中包含了几百万行的文本数据。我们需要对这些文本数据进行处理,统计其中每个单词出现的次数,并输出结果。 ## 解决方案
原创 2023-08-01 15:39:26
213阅读
1. Executor两级调度模型在HotSpot虚拟机中,Java中的线程将会被一一映射为操作系统的线程。 在Java虚拟机层面,用户将多个任务提交给Executor框架,Executor负责分配线程执行它们; 在操作系统层面,操作系统再将这些线程分配给处理器执行。这种两级调度模型的示意图如下所示,从图中可以看出,应用程序通过Executor框架控制上层的调度;而下层的调度由
定义:定义一个操作中算法的框架,而将一些步骤延迟到子类中,使得子类可以不改变算法的结构即可重定义该算法中的某些特定步骤。类型:行为类模式类图:        事实上,模版方法是编程中一个经常用到的模式。先来看一个例子,某日,程序员A拿到一个任务:给定一个整数数组,把数组中的数由小到大排序,然后把排序之后的结果打印出来。经过分
我先声明下,我不是经理也不是总监,我是软件工程师。   写这个的原因是因为最近任务很多,但是总感觉不对劲,原因可能有几方面的:   1、我所做的任务,不是我最擅长的   2、任务显得杂乱,不是一个整体   3、分配给同事的任务是我熟悉的,却不是同事擅长的,甚至于是陌生的   是不是我的经理不善于去分配任务还是出于其他原因考虑
原创 2010-07-27 15:12:04
614阅读
java面向对象有哪些特征?封装封装隐藏了类的内部实现机制,封装的代码可重复使用,增加了代码的复用性继承子类拥有父类的属性和方法,增加了代码的复用性多态增加了代码的可移植性,健壮性,灵活性,消除类型之间的耦合关系ArrayList和LinkedList区别?ArrayList和LinkedList都实现了List接口ArrayLitArrayList底层是数组,查询快,线程不安全LinkedLis
并发:在一段时间内,交替执行多个任务 例如:对于单核CPU处理多任务,操作系统轮流让各个任务交替执行,假如:软件1执行0.01s,切换到软件2,软件2执行0.01s,再切换到软件3,执行0.01s,这样反复执行下去。并行:在一段时间内,真正的同时一起执行多个任务 例如:对于多核CPU,操作系统会给CPU的每个内核安排一个执行任务任务数小于或等于CPU核心数)进程介绍: 在Python中,想要实现
Python的内存分配机制是小白们最需要理解的概念之一。创建对象(变量、函数、对象等)后,CPython会在内存中为其分配地址。Python有一个id()函数,它可以返回对象的“身份”,也就是内存地址。它实际上是一个唯一的整数。原作Farhad Malik,大江狗翻译。开始作为一个实例,让我们创建四个变量并为其赋值:variable1 = 1 variable2 = "abc" variable3
转载 2023-09-07 14:06:41
74阅读
    分而治之 一直是一个有效地处理大任务的思想,当你不具备处理一个很大的任务时,可以将这个任务划分为多个小任务,记录下这些小任务的结果,最后将这些小任务的结果合并成最终想要的结果。   一、 在JDK中,fork/join框架主要干两件事情:      1.任务分割:首先Fork/Jo
一、问题描述问题描述:N个人分配N项任务,一个人只能分配一项任务,一项任务只能分配给一个人,将一项任务分配给一个人是需要支付报酬,如何分配任务,保证支付的报酬总数最小。问题数学描述:  二、实例分析---穷举法在讲将匈牙利算法解决任务问题之前,先分析几个具体实例。以3个工作人员和3项任务为实例,下图为薪酬图表和根据薪酬图表所得的cost矩阵。  利用最简单的方法(穷举法)进行求解,计算出所有分配
任务分配(dp)Description现有n个任务,要交给A和B完成。每个任务给A或给B完成,所需的时间分别
原创 2022-07-15 09:11:06
265阅读
# 如何实现Java任务分配 ## 一、流程概述 为了实现Java任务分配,我们可以采用多线程的方式,通过创建多个线程来执行不同的任务。下面是整个流程的步骤概述: | 步骤 | 描述 | | ---- | ------ | | 1 | 创建一个任务类,实现Runnable接口 | | 2 | 创建多个线程,每个线程执行不同的任务 | | 3 | 启动线程执行任务 | | 4 | 等待所有线程
原创 1月前
15阅读
  • 1
  • 2
  • 3
  • 4
  • 5